Key Ceremony Checklist — Item 7 (Pellwick Functions): Before sealing the signing keys, verify that all serverless handlers have been pre-warmed; cold starts during the ceremony window can exceed the 30-second attestation timeout and void the session. Run `pw warm --all` twice, ten minutes apart, and confirm green status in the ceremony console. Once confirmed, the support lead unseals the witness envelope using the recovery passphrase below.

strongbox words: druath-quenael

CI note for future maintainers: the Quillbus queue's log compaction step intermittently stalls on the nightly pipeline when segment files exceed the rotation threshold. Root cause was the compactor racing the retention sweeper; we serialized them in the Harrowfen build config. If the stall recurs, check compactor lag metrics first. The build that introduced the fix is identified below.

session token of hahop-yahif = htk31_138eb45c7d40b38b91415eca52da01d

Night-shift staff: Floor 4 of the Tellhaven Building opens this week. After 21:00, access is via the rear stairwell only; the lifts are locked out overnight during the settling period. Complete a walk-through of the new floor once per shift and log it. The stairwell keypad accepts the code below.

badge for yahop-fawep: bdg-XBKXI-68071

## Building Access: Contractor First Week

Welcome to Brindlewood House! Contractors joining the Quellix team won't have a permanent badge for the first few days, so don't panic if the turnstiles ignore you. Just wave at reception and sign the daybook. From Wednesday onwards you can use the side entrance on your own, with the code below.

turnstile pass: bdg-YEOZLM-79341408

Subject: Pricing review — Quillset line

Team, we're adjusting Quillset pricing from next cycle: base tier up 8%, volume discounts trimmed to two bands. Competitive analysis from Marden's team supports the move. Finance should update forecasts and margin models by Friday. Customer comms follow later. One piece of background stays within this group.

confidential, yagaf-kaguf: The eastern region missed its Kasok quota by 57.3 percent last quarter. Rusielek Works plans to raise the Kelix list price by 37.6 percent in February. The pricing group signed off on a budget of $308.5 million for Project Quenwyn. The renewal with Norwynax Foods closes at $199.4 million a year, 2.4 percent above the last contract.